I manage an HP Pavilion 15-n243cl computer that has Windows 8.1 installed. Since 8.1 is no longer being maintained, I need to know if this machine is capable of running Windows 10 Professional 64-bit. Thanks.

Hi:
The notebook should be able to run W10 as HP has supported the model series with W10 drivers.

Here is a free way you can do an in-place upgrade from W8.1 to W10 Home:
Make a bootable W10 USB installation flash drive with the media creation tool from the link below.

It will be easier to do this if you have a PC running W10 or W11 because on W7 or W8.1 you need to make some registry changes in order for the media creation tool to work. See this link if you only have your PC to use.
Have your PC running and at the Windows desktop.
After you create the bootable W10 installation flash drive, plug it into your PC's USB port.
Do not boot from the flash drive.
Open the flash drive in Windows Explorer.
You will see a list of files on the flash drive.
Double click to run the Setup application to begin the upgrade process to W10.
You have 10 days to go back to W8.1 in case things don't work as well on W10 for any reason.

If things are working fine on W10 Home, you can upgrade from W10 Home to W10 Pro for less money.
